• 模拟请求(模拟header gzip解压 泛型)


    WebClient

    HeaderData是自定义类对象,存储header信息

    private static T GetDataCommonMethod<T>(string url, string host, HeaderData headerData) where T : class
    {
        //注意Host和请求基网址各个请求可能不同
        var client = new WebClient();
        var headerStr = $"Host: {host}" + "
    " +
                    "User-Agent: ......" + "
    " +
                    @"Accept: application/json, text/plain, */*" + "
    " +
                    "Accept-Encoding: gzip, deflate" + "
    " +
                    "Accept-Language: zh-cn" + "
    " +
                    $"Cookie: m={headerData.m}; u={headerData.u}; wx={headerData.wx}; ......" + "
    ";
        var rawHeaders = headerStr.Split(new[] { '
    ', '
    ' }, StringSplitOptions.RemoveEmptyEntries).ToList();
        var headerPairs = rawHeaders.Select(x =>
        {
            var items = x.Split(new[] { ':' }, 2, StringSplitOptions.RemoveEmptyEntries);
            var key = items[0].Trim();
            var value = items[1].Trim();
            //ValueTuple是C# 7中的语法,.net framework框架在4.7以上自带
            return new ValueTuple<string, string>(key, value);
         }).ToList();
         headerPairs.ForEach(x =>
         {
             client.Headers.Set(x.Item1, x.Item2);
         });
         //先gzip解压再转string
         byte[] rawBytes = client.DownloadData(url);
         var stream = new MemoryStream(rawBytes);
         GZipStream g = new GZipStream(stream, CompressionMode.Decompress);
         //gzip最后四位是原始长度
         var length = BitConverter.ToInt32(rawBytes, rawBytes.Length - 4);
         byte[] bytes = new byte[length];
         g.Read(bytes, 0, bytes.Length);
         //编码是UTF8
         string s0 = System.Text.Encoding.UTF8.GetString(bytes);
    
         T result = JsonConvert.DeserializeObject<T>(s0);
         return result;
    }

    HttpClient

    var baseAddress = new Uri("");
    var yourText = "";
    //UseCookies:处理程序是否使用 CookieContainer 属性来存储服务器Cookie 并在发送请求时使用这些 Cookie
    using (var handler = new HttpClientHandler { UseCookies = false })
    using (var client = new HttpClient(handler) { BaseAddress = baseAddress })
    {
        var formContent = new FormUrlEncodedContent(new[]
        {
            new KeyValuePair<string, string>("id", "1")
        });
        //此处确定请求方式(POST)
        var message = new HttpRequestMessage(HttpMethod.Post, "");
        //添加Cookie信息
        message.Headers.Add("Cookie", yourText);
        message.Content = formContent;
        //使用SendAsync方法,把请求传进去HttpRequestMessage
        var result = await client.SendAsync(message);
        strContent = await result.Content.ReadAsStringAsync();
        var retObj = JsonConvert.DeserializeObject<ResultDto>(strContent);
    }

    注意事项

    1.不能带

    Connection: keep-alive
    

    报错:InnerException = {"Keep-Alive 和 Close 不能使用此属性设置。 参数名: value"}
    2."User-Agent","Accept-Language","application/json"这些,注意中间不要有空格
    报错:指定的值含有无效的 HTTP 标头字符。 参数名: name
